Ergostane is a tetracyclic triterpene, also known as 24S-methylcholestane. The compound itself has no known uses;[citation needed] however various functionalized analogues are produced by plants and animals. The most important of these are the heavily derivatised withanolides.[1][2] However simpler forms do exist, such as the sterane campestane (24R-methylcholestane). Along with cholestane and stigmastane, this sterane is used as a biomarker for early eukaryotes.[3]
